Too Much Coverage???


Covering a particular story too much can also be a turn off. It may then cause people to seek other things to fulfill their informational desires. This can be the case for the news coverage of the war in Iraq before the death of Anna Nicole Smith. Maybe the reason why Anna Nicole Smith received more news coverage was because the war in Iraq dominated the air waves and people just wanted a change. Research shows that on the week of January 29, 2007 the war in Iraq received 21% of the news coverage.

Another assumption on why Anna Nicole Smith received so much news coverage is because of the age gap. Usually older individuals tend to watch the news more than younger people. Younger people are more interested in the entertainment news, and to attract younger people into watching the news, news producers give the public what they want. So as a result of that Anna Nicole Smith received more coverage than more important stories like the war in Iraq.
